Meet G remmy! Gremmy is a 26-pound sweetheart who came to us from southern Missouri, and he’s ready to find a forever family to call his own! This little guy is full of personality and love. Gremmy is extremely friendly and gets along wonderfully with other dogs and kids. He was born with rounded discs, which makes him walk a bit differently and drag his back legs, but don’t let that fool you — he gets around just fine and never lets it slow him down! He's not able to go up and down steps but can handle 1 or 2.:) Because of his rounded discs, Gremmy will need to stay on a joint and omega-3 supplement, and it’s important that he maintains a healthy weight throughout his life to keep him feeling his best. Gremmy wasn’t potty trained, and because of his issues with his legs, he may never be. He tries his best but his owners will need to understand his disability. He’s currently using a belly band (a doggy diaper) because he pees when he gets excited. Gremmy will require a doggie friend, to give him confidence, he does ok at home for an hour or two with another dog, without a companion he will have accidents and cry and bark when alone. So Gremmy needs a family that is home the majority of the time, and another friendly dog. These are absolutely requirements for his new home Gremmy's favorite things are playing with toys, chew on bones and play with doggie Friends. Then laying down for a long nap while snoring! He loves his people so much, and is the happiest boy. Any owners who will be patient with him will reep the benefits of his kisses and love.
